Cost-effectiveness Analysis of Feeding Guidelines for Infants Following Intestinal Surgery

Conclusion: In our models, feeding guideline use resulted in cost savings and reduction in hospital stay in the short-term and cost savings and an increase in QALYs in the long-term. Using a systematic approach to feed surgical infants appears to reduce costly complications, but further data from a larger cohort are needed.
